High-Power Connector

Feb. 17, 2005
PowerMod HP (high-power) connector family features touch-safe female housings, integral positive latches, and cable-strain relief.

The connector is rated 125 A at a 30°C temperature rise and may be used in appropriate applications to 175 A. Wire sizes range from #6 to #2 awg and 16 to 35 mm. Proprietary Sterling contact technology offers low electrical resistance, a minimum of 500 mating cycles, and rating for circuit interruption (true hot plug). A latching system with distinct blue buttons for clear identification improves security and ergonomics. The connectors are IP-20 rated (touch safe). Ten different housings include right angle, bus bar, panel mount, and blind-mate/float selections, delivering design flexibility for high-power interconnections.
